ENGIE New Ventures increases investment in 2nd-life battery company Connected Energy

Green Car Congress

ENGIE New Ventures, the corporate venture fund of ENGIE, is participating in a new round of investment to further the development of Connected Energy. Based in the United Kingdom, Connected Energy uses end-of-life EV batteries to create energy storage systems.

Rentech’s integrated bio-refinery project mechanically complete; cellulosic FT fuels production expected by end of 2011

Green Car Congress

Commissioning, validation and start-up of the renewable energy demonstration facility are underway. The IBR is anticipated to produce certified renewable fuels in late 2011. Rentech, Inc. announced today that all systems required to start up its integrated bio-refinery (IBR) in Commerce City, Colorado are mechanically complete.
